free-pgtables
Move the tlb flushing into free_pgtables. The conversion of the locks
taken for reverse map scanning would require taking sleeping locks
in free_pgtables() and we cannot sleep while gathering pages for a tlb
flush.
Move the tlb_gather/tlb_finish call to free_pgtables() to be done
for each vma. This may add a number of tlb flushes depending on the
number of vmas that cannot be coalesced into one.
The first pointer argument to free_pgtables() can then be dropped.

diff --git a/include/linux/mm.h b/include/linux/mm.h
--- a/include/linux/mm.h
+++ b/include/linux/mm.h
@@ -772,8 +772,8 @@ int walk_page_range(const struct mm_stru
void *private);
void free_pgd_range(struct mmu_gather **tlb, unsigned long addr,
unsigned long end, unsigned long floor, unsigned long ceiling);
-void free_pgtables(struct mmu_gather **tlb, struct vm_area_struct *start_vma,
- unsigned long floor, unsigned long ceiling);
+void free_pgtables(struct vm_area_struct *start_vma, unsigned long floor,
+ unsigned long ceiling);
int copy_page_range(struct mm_struct *dst, struct mm_struct *src,
struct vm_area_struct *vma);
void unmap_mapping_range(struct address_space *mapping,
diff --git a/mm/memory.c b/mm/memory.c
--- a/mm/memory.c
+++ b/mm/memory.c
@@ -272,9 +272,11 @@ void free_pgd_range(struct mmu_gather **
} while (pgd++, addr = next, addr != end);
}
-void free_pgtables(struct mmu_gather **tlb, struct vm_area_struct *vma,
- unsigned long floor, unsigned long ceiling)
+void free_pgtables(struct vm_area_struct *vma, unsigned long floor,
+ unsigned long ceiling)
{
+ struct mmu_gather *tlb;
+
while (vma) {
struct vm_area_struct *next = vma->vm_next;
unsigned long addr = vma->vm_start;
@@ -286,7 +288,8 @@ void free_pgtables(struct mmu_gather **t
unlink_file_vma(vma);
if (is_vm_hugetlb_page(vma)) {
- hugetlb_free_pgd_range(tlb, addr, vma->vm_end,
+ tlb = tlb_gather_mmu(vma->vm_mm, 0);
+ hugetlb_free_pgd_range(&tlb, addr, vma->vm_end,
floor, next? next->vm_start: ceiling);
} else {
/*
@@ -299,9 +302,11 @@ void free_pgtables(struct mmu_gather **t
anon_vma_unlink(vma);
unlink_file_vma(vma);
}
- free_pgd_range(tlb, addr, vma->vm_end,
+ tlb = tlb_gather_mmu(vma->vm_mm, 0);
+ free_pgd_range(&tlb, addr, vma->vm_end,
floor, next? next->vm_start: ceiling);
}
+ tlb_finish_mmu(tlb, addr, vma->vm_end);
vma = next;
}
}
diff --git a/mm/mmap.c b/mm/mmap.c
--- a/mm/mmap.c
+++ b/mm/mmap.c
@@ -1759,9 +1759,9 @@ static void unmap_region(struct mm_struc
update_hiwater_rss(mm);
unmap_vmas(&tlb, vma, start, end, &nr_accounted, NULL);
vm_unacct_memory(nr_accounted);
- free_pgtables(&tlb, vma, prev? prev->vm_end: FIRST_USER_ADDRESS,
+ tlb_finish_mmu(tlb, start, end);
+ free_pgtables(vma, prev? prev->vm_end: FIRST_USER_ADDRESS,
next? next->vm_start: 0);
- tlb_finish_mmu(tlb, start, end);
}
/*
@@ -2060,8 +2060,8 @@ void exit_mmap(struct mm_struct *mm)
/* Use -1 here to ensure all VMAs in the mm are unmapped */
end = unmap_vmas(&tlb, vma, 0, -1, &nr_accounted, NULL);
vm_unacct_memory(nr_accounted);
- free_pgtables(&tlb, vma, FIRST_USER_ADDRESS, 0);
tlb_finish_mmu(tlb, 0, end);
+ free_pgtables(vma, FIRST_USER_ADDRESS, 0);
/*
